Sunday, December 25, 2011

Family captures 'Ghost of Christmas Past' on cell phone video

A friend found this video in a town outside South Bend, Indiana. Some people are calling it the Ghost of Christmas Past!




This video demonstrates that our loved ones always visit their families during this special holiday season. I wish everyone a Merry Christmas!

No comments: